NRS requires project management and programme support services to support delivery of its Regulatory Reform Project.
The project aims to embed a proportionate and risk-informed approach across nuclear, environmental and planning regulatory regimes, improve engagement with regulators, and support the implementation of regulatory reforms that enable more effective and efficient decommissioning outcomes.
The services will provide interim project management, governance and delivery support, including development of project plans, programme governance documentation, progress monitoring and reporting, stakeholder engagement activities, and communications planning.
The supplier will support the definition and delivery of project work packages, ensuring milestones, dependencies and timescales are effectively managed and that the information required to secure executive approvals is developed and maintained.
Deliverables include the production of governance and delivery planning documentation, progress tracking and reporting mechanisms, stakeholder engagement plans, and communications plans to support successful project implementation.
